When to Transplant Seedlings From Peat Pellets

Peat pellets offer a convenient, mess-free method for starting seeds indoors. This compact system minimizes the risk of root disturbance when seedlings are moved to a larger container or the garden. The primary benefit is that the entire pellet, with the seedling inside, can be transferred directly, reducing transplant shock. Successfully transitioning a seedling requires accurate timing and a specific process to ensure the young plant thrives in its permanent environment. Knowing when and how to move the pellet prevents stalled growth and helps establish a robust root system.

Visual Cues for Transplant Readiness

The most reliable sign that a seedling is ready to leave its peat pellet is the emergence of a healthy root system. When white roots grow through the fiber netting on the sides or bottom of the pellet, the plant has exhausted the available space and nutrients. This visible root penetration signals that the plant is actively seeking new resources and is strong enough to handle the move.

Beyond root development, the seedling’s foliage provides a clear maturity signal. Most plants are ready for transplant when they have developed at least two distinct sets of true leaves. True leaves appear after the initial rounded cotyledons, or “seed leaves,” and possess the characteristic shape of the mature plant’s foliage.

A third indicator is the overall size and sturdiness of the plant above the pellet. The seedling should appear stocky and well-developed, often reaching a height of two to three times the initial pellet size. If the plant is tall, thin, and stretching (known as “legginess”), it is past time to transplant, as the plant is demanding more light and space.

Acclimating Seedlings Before Transplant

Before being moved to the final outdoor location, indoor-grown seedlings require a gradual adjustment known as “hardening off.” This step is necessary because the protected indoor environment lacks the intense sunlight, strong winds, and temperature fluctuations of the outdoors. Moving a tender seedling outside without this acclimation often results in severe transplant shock, characterized by leaf scorch, wilting, or plant death.

The hardening off process typically spans seven to fourteen days and must be completed before the final transplant. Start by placing the seedlings in a sheltered, shaded outdoor spot for just one hour on the first day, ensuring the temperature is above 45 degrees Fahrenheit. This initial exposure introduces the plant to natural air circulation without overwhelming it.

Each subsequent day, gradually increase the duration of outdoor exposure by an hour or two, slowly introducing the plants to dappled sunlight and then more direct sun. By the end of the two-week period, the seedlings should tolerate a full day outside, including a few hours of direct sunlight. Keep the peat pellets consistently moist throughout this period, as wind and sun exposure will cause them to dry out faster than indoors.

Step-by-Step Guide to Transplanting Peat Pellets

The physical transplant process begins with preparing both the pellet and the receiving soil. Just before planting, thoroughly soak the peat pellet to ensure the medium is completely hydrated. Dry peat can wick moisture away from the surrounding soil after planting. Dig a hole in the garden or container that is slightly larger than the expanded pellet.

A unique step for peat pellets is managing the surrounding netting. While some manufacturers claim the netting is biodegradable, non-fiber materials can persist and restrict the expansion of the root ball, a condition known as “girdling.” To prevent this issue, remove the netting entirely, or at least slice it vertically down the sides before planting.

Place the pellet into the prepared hole, ensuring the top edge is completely covered with at least a half-inch of surrounding soil. Leaving the top of the peat exposed will cause it to act like a wick, pulling moisture out of the root zone and causing the plant to dry out quickly. For crops like tomatoes and peppers, you can bury the pellet deeper, as they sprout new roots directly from the stem.

Gently firm the soil around the transplanted pellet to eliminate air pockets, which can dry out the new roots. Following the transplant, water the area thoroughly to help the soil settle and establish contact with the pellet. Monitor the seedling closely for the first few days, providing consistent moisture as the plant extends its roots into the surrounding soil.
